智能问答助手的问答流程优化方法

智能问答助手作为一种重要的智能服务工具,已经在各个领域得到了广泛的应用。然而,在实际应用中,智能问答助手仍存在一些问题,如回答不准确、回答不完整、回答不友好等。为了提高智能问答助手的用户体验,本文将从问答流程的角度,探讨问答流程优化方法。

一、问题背景

小明是一名IT行业的从业者,平时需要处理大量的信息查询和问题解答。为了提高工作效率,小明购买了一款智能问答助手。然而,在实际使用过程中,小明发现智能问答助手在回答问题时存在一些问题,如回答不准确、回答不完整、回答不友好等。这让小明感到非常烦恼,于是他开始研究如何优化智能问答助手的问答流程。

二、问答流程优化方法

  1. 提高问题识别准确率

(1)优化问题分词:对用户输入的问题进行分词,提高分词的准确性。可以通过使用更先进的分词算法,如基于深度学习的分词模型,提高分词效果。

(2)建立问题分类模型:根据问题的类型对问题进行分类,提高问题识别准确率。可以采用机器学习算法,如支持向量机(SVM)、决策树等,对问题进行分类。

(3)引入语义理解技术:通过语义理解技术,将用户输入的问题与知识库中的问题进行匹配,提高问题识别准确率。可以采用词向量、语义角色标注等技术,实现语义理解。


  1. 提高答案准确率

(1)优化知识库:对知识库进行更新和维护,确保知识库中的信息准确、完整。可以采用人工审核、自动审核等方式,提高知识库的质量。

(2)引入知识图谱:利用知识图谱技术,将知识库中的实体、关系等信息进行组织,提高答案准确率。通过图谱推理,实现答案的生成。

(3)优化检索算法:针对知识库的特点,优化检索算法,提高检索准确率。可以采用布尔检索、向量检索等方法,提高检索效果。


  1. 提高回答友好性

(1)优化回答格式:对回答进行格式化处理,使回答更加清晰、易读。可以采用HTML、Markdown等格式,实现回答格式化。

(2)引入自然语言生成技术:通过自然语言生成技术,将机器生成的答案转化为自然、流畅的语言。可以采用基于模板的方法、基于统计的方法等,实现自然语言生成。

(3)引入情感分析技术:对用户的问题和答案进行分析,了解用户情绪,提高回答友好性。可以采用情感词典、文本分类等方法,实现情感分析。


  1. 优化问答流程

(1)引入多轮对话:在问答过程中,引入多轮对话,提高用户满意度。通过多轮对话,了解用户需求,提供更准确的答案。

(2)优化用户界面:优化用户界面设计,提高用户体验。可以采用简洁、直观的界面设计,降低用户的学习成本。

(3)引入智能推荐:根据用户的历史行为和喜好,为用户提供个性化的推荐。通过智能推荐,提高用户的满意度。

三、案例分析

小明在使用智能问答助手的过程中,通过优化问答流程,取得了以下成果:

  1. 问题识别准确率提高:通过优化问题分词和分类模型,问题识别准确率从原来的80%提高到90%。

  2. 答案准确率提高:通过引入知识图谱和优化检索算法,答案准确率从原来的70%提高到85%。

  3. 回答友好性提高:通过优化回答格式和引入自然语言生成技术,回答友好性得到显著提升。

  4. 用户满意度提高:通过优化问答流程和引入智能推荐,用户满意度从原来的70%提高到90%。

四、总结

智能问答助手在问答流程中存在一些问题,如回答不准确、回答不完整、回答不友好等。通过优化问答流程,可以提高智能问答助手的用户体验。本文从问题识别、答案准确率、回答友好性和问答流程四个方面,提出了问答流程优化方法。在实际应用中,可以根据具体情况进行调整和优化,以提高智能问答助手的整体性能。

猜你喜欢:人工智能陪聊天app